DSA and ECDSA are US federal standards for digital signatures, specified in FIPS PUB Their security relies on the discrete logarithm problem in a prime. The need of Digital Signature: Encryption: eA (m) Decryption: dA (eA (m)) The DSA approach – Sender perspective The DSA approach – At Receiver. The Digital Signature Algorithm (DSA) is a widely used public-key cryptographic algorithm used for generating and verifying digital. DSA is a type of public-key encryption algorithm, and it is used to generate an electronic signature. A method is provided for generating and verifying a digital signature of a message m. This method requires a pair of corresponding public and secret keys (y.

The Elliptic Curve Digital Signature Algorithm (ECDSA) is a variant of the Digital Signature Algorithm (DSA) that leverages the benefits of elliptic curve. Digital signatures rely on asymmetric cryptography, also known as public key cryptography. An asymmetric key consists of a public/private key pair. The private. One of the most widely used digital signature algorithms is the RSA (Rivest-Shamir-Adleman) algorithm. It is based on the difficulty of factoring large integers. DSA is a cryptographic algorithm used to generate a digital signature for a given document. This signature serves as a secure, electronic fingerprint, uniquely. The Digital Signature Algorithm (DSA) is one of the most prominent methods based on the creation and verification of digital signatures. artinnova.ru: Digital Signature Algorithm (DSA): The History and Impact of Digital Signatures eBook: van Maarseveen, Henri: Kindle Store. Arazi proposed integrating Diffie-Hellman (DH) key exchange into the Digital Signature Algorithm (DSA). However, the protocol was attacked by Nyberg et al. We. DSA (Digital Signature Algorithm) incorporates the algebraic properties of discrete logarithm problems and modular exponentiations for. Two prominent methods for implementing digital signatures are RSA and DSS. These standards uphold the integrity of digital communications and confirm the.

The NIST Digital Signature Algorithm (DSS) employs mathematical algorithms to generate and verify digital signatures. The DSS utilizes modular arithmetic. Digital signing works oppositely. The data is signed by hashing the message with a hashing algorithm and the sender's private key. This produces a hash digest. The Elliptic Curve Digital Signature Algorithm (ECDSA) is a Digital Signature Algorithm (DSA) which uses keys from elliptic curve cryptography (ECC). Digital signature overview · The sender computes a message digest (with an algorithm such as RSA or SHA1) and then encrypts the digest with their private key. This standard specifies a Digital Signature Algorithm (DSA) which can be used to generate a digital signature. Digital signatures are used to detect. A digital signature is a mathematical technique used to validate the authenticity and integrity of a digital document, message or software. Digital Signature Algorithm (DSA) is a signature algorithm, not an encryption algorithm, and uses public-key cryptography to generate digital signatures.

Elliptic Curve Digital Signature Algorithm (ECDSA) is a Digital Signature Algorithm (DSA) which uses keys derived from elliptic curve cryptography (ECC). Digital signature is a cryptographic value that is calculated from the data and a secret key known only by the signer. In real world, the receiver of message. Digital Signature Algorithm: DSA was proposed by NIST in August for use in their Digital Signature Standard (DSS) and has been widely. An algorithm which is used in the US government's Digital Signature Standard. When applied to a message it generates two integers which need to be compared.

This latest version incorporates digital signature algorithms based on RSA and on elliptic curve cryptography. In this section, we discuss the original DSS. A digital signature is a unique sequence of digits that is computed based on (1) the work being protected, (2) the digital signature algorithm being used, and. With DSA (Digital Signature Algorithm) we use discrete logarithms to produce a digital signature. Overall, we take a hash of a message, and then create a.

